Somerset Joins NWFA/NOFMA Factory Finished Solid Wood
ST. LOUIS (October 18, 2019) – Somerset is the latest company to earn NWFA/NOFMA Mill Certification from the National Wood Flooring Association.

NWFA/NOFMA certification assures a manufacturer’s wood flooring meets or exceeds industry standards for grade, configuration, moisture content, and average board length. Certified mills must meet rigorous production standards, and are inspected a minimum of two times per year to ensure consistent grade standards are maintained.

“NWFA is pleased to welcome Somerset Hardwood Flooring as the newest NWFA/NOFMA Factory Finished member,” says Michael Martin, NWFA President & CEO. “It’s encouraging to see the factory finished segment of the NOFMA Program grow right alongside the increased demand for factory finished products in the marketplace. This is a clear indicator of the unification of our domestic manufacturers, and the continued value they see in the NWFA/NOFMA Program.”

A full list of NWFA/NOFMA certified manufacturers can be found on the NWFA website at http://nwfa.org/nofma-manufacturers.aspx.

“Somerset Hardwood flooring has a balanced product portfolio of both solid and engineered wood flooring products,” said Paul Stringer, Somerset VP of Sales & Marketing. “We continue to see great potential in the solid sector, and certifying our factory finished products to the NWFA/NOFMA Program is an effective way for us to add value to our line and to communicate that to our customers.”
